墨尔本大学计算机科学入门课程
概述
计算机科学是一个日益重要和广泛应用的领域,它涉及到计算机系统的设计、开发和应用。墨尔本大学的计算机科学入门课程是一个精心设计的课程,旨在为学生提供全面的计算机科学知识和技能。本文将详细介绍该课程的内容和结构,以帮助读者了解计算机科学的基本原则和实践。
课程内容
墨尔本大学的计算机科学入门课程包含以下几个核心主题:
1. 程序设计:该主题教授基本的编程概念和技巧,包括算法、数据结构和程序设计范式。学生将学习使用流行的编程语言(如Python和Java)开发简单的应用程序。
2. 计算机体系结构:该主题介绍计算机硬件和操作系统的基本原理。学生将了解计算机组成和运行的内部工作原理,以及操作系统如何管理计算机资源。
3. 网络和网络安全:该主题涵盖计算机网络的基本概念和协议,以及保护网络安全的方法。学生将学习配置和管理网络,并了解网络攻击和防御的基本原则。
4. 数据库和数据管理:该主题介绍数据库的设计和管理。学生将学习使用SQL查询语言操作数据库,并了解数据建模和数据存储的最佳实践。
课程结构
墨尔本大学的计算机科学入门课程采用模块化的教学方法,由讲座、实验室和项目等多种学习活动组成。
在讲座中,教师将介绍核心概念和理论,并提供实例来帮助学生理解。学生将通过听讲、参与讨论和解决问题来加深对知识的理解。
实验室活动是课程的重要组成部分,学生将通过实际操作编程和配置网络等任务,巩固所学知识,并培养解决实际问题的能力。
项目作业将帮助学生应用所学知识解决实际问题。学生将分成小组,合作完成一系列项目,从需求分析到软件开发和测试。
总结
墨尔本大学的计算机科学入门课程提供了全面而详细的计算机科学学习体验。通过学习该课程,学生将获得编程技能、计算机系统知识和网络安全意识等方面的基本能力。此外,课程还通过实验室和项目作业培养学生的解决问题和团队合作能力。无论是对于初学者还是对于有一定计算机科学基础的人来说,该课程都是一个理想的选择。希望本文介绍的内容能够帮助读者更好地了解墨尔本大学的计算机科学入门课程。
上一篇:墨尔本大学计算机专业课程
下一篇:没有了